Spyder: Error al intentar imprimir el código fuente - AttributeError: el objeto 'QPrintDialog' no tiene el atributo 'addEnabledOption'

Creado en 27 jul. 2017  ·  3Comentarios  ·  Fuente: spyder-ide/spyder

Descripción

Quiero imprimir un archivo de código fuente. Cuando voy a Archivo-> Imprimir en Spyder, veo el mensaje de error que supongo que está vinculado a esto de alguna manera.

¿Qué pasos reproducirán el problema?

No parece reproducible porque ahora he cerrado y vuelto a abrir el archivo y la función de impresión funciona como se esperaba. Para solucionar este problema, abrí el archivo de origen, y luego resalté elementos cerca de la parte superior del archivo como "desde la importación de utilidades *" y hice clic con el botón derecho en las utilidades para elegir ir a la definición, ya que también quería ver esos archivos. Luego fui a Archivo-> Imprimir y se generó este error. No puedo proporcionar ninguno de los archivos por razones comerciales confidenciales.

cual es la salida esperada?
Esperaba ver un cuadro de diálogo de archivo, en su lugar, recibí el siguiente error.

Proporcione cualquier información adicional a continuación.

Archivo "C: \ Users \ fra256 \ AppData \ Local \ Continuum \ Anaconda3 \ lib \ site-packages \ spyderplugins \ editor.py", línea 1932, en print_file
printDialog.addEnabledOption (QAbstractPrintDialog.PrintSelection)
AttributeError: el objeto 'QPrintDialog' no tiene atributo 'addEnabledOption'

Versión y componentes principales

  • Versión de Spyder: 3.2.0
  • Versión de Python: 3.6.0
  • Versiones Qt: 5.6.2, PyQt5 5.6 en Windows

Dependencias

pyflakes >=0.6.0 :  1.5.0 (OK)
pycodestyle >=2.3:  2.3.1 (OK)
pygments >=2.0   :  2.1.3 (OK)
pandas >=0.13.1  :  0.19.2 (OK)
numpy >=1.7      :  1.11.3 (OK)
sphinx >=0.6.6   :  1.5.1 (OK)
rope >=0.9.4     :  0.9.4-1 (OK)
jedi >=0.9.0     :  0.9.0 (OK)
nbconvert >=4.0  :  4.2.0 (OK)
sympy >=0.7.3    :  1.0 (OK)
cython >=0.21    :  0.25.2 (OK)
qtconsole >=4.2.0:  4.2.1 (OK)
IPython >=4.0    :  5.1.0 (OK)
pylint >=0.25    :  1.6.4 (OK)

Editor Bug

Todos 3 comentarios

Gracias por informarnos. Arreglaremos este error en Spyder 3.2.1

@dalthviz , por favor, eche un vistazo a este problema.

Hola @ neilsf1975 , ¿podrías probar si la solución funciona para ti?

Se refería a la solicitud de extracción # 4830.

¿Fue útil esta página
0 / 5 - 0 calificaciones